But, with a chapter included on the 2003 Wisconsin-Ohio State game, how could I not? <em>Every Week a Season<\/em> follows 9 college football programs during the fall 2003 season for one week each. Games covered include Colorado State v. Colorado, Georgia v. South Carolina, Boston College v. Miami, Tennessee v. South Carolina, Maryland v. Clemson, the aforementioned Wisconsin v. Ohio State, Louisiana State v. Auburn, Florida State v. North Carolina State, and Arizona State v. Arizona. There is also coverage of the <acronym title=\"Southeastern Conference\">SEC<\/acronym> Championship game between Georgia and <acronym title=\"Louisiana State University\">LSU<\/acronym> and the <acronym title=\"Bowl Championship Series\">BCS<\/acronym> National Championship\/Nokia Sugar Bowl game between <acronym title=\"Louisiana State University\">LSU<\/acronym> and Oklahoma. And the author doesn&#8217;t just review the games: he takes you behind the scenes each week at a different program, including staff meetings, strategy sessions, dress codes, and much more.
